
Taiyub Raja
Meet Taiyub who is our GDC-registered Specialist Orthodontist. He has been providing orthodontic treatment for over 10 years, having completed his specialist training at Leeds Dental Institute, and gaining his Orthodontic qualifications from the Royal College of Surgeons.
He is highly experienced in treating children as well as adults, having worked in both specialist practices and hospital orthodontic departments. He offers fixed braces (ceramic and metal options are available),Invisalign, Functional brace treatment and many other interventions for growing children.
He qualified as a dentist from Sheffield University in 2003,and spent several years working in dental practice, which was followed by hospitals positions in Paediatric Dentistry, Oral and Maxillo-Facial Surgery and Restorative Dentistry – before embarking on straightening teeth.
He has had a number of papers published, including research he conducted during his Master’s degree in Orthodontics. He presented the findings at the British Orthodontic Conference, and he keeps up-to date with advances in the field of orthodontics.
